FINE WATSON BROTHERS DAMASCUS DOUBLE BARREL SHOTGUN. Cal. 16 ga. SN 6953. Best quality boxlock dbl with 28” damascus bbls choked FULL/CYL with tapered, concave, smooth rib, sgl bead, ejectors & sgl non-selective trigger. Mounted with very beautiful, highly figured, streaky, honey & chocolate, French or Circassian walnut with checkered, splinter forearm & straight stock with raised teardrop side panels, 14-1/2” over a leather covered pad. Bottom of stock has a silver initial oval engraved “JFF”. Receiver is beautifully engraved with about 50-60% coverage fine foliate arabesque patterns with appended metal pieces & parts engraved to match. Top tang has “SAFE” in gold. Bore diameter: left – .679, right – .676. Bore restrictions: left – .038, right – .008. Wall thickness: left – .021, right – .019. Drop at heel: 2”, drop at comb: 1-1/2”. Weight: 5 lbs. 14.4 oz. CONDITION: Very fine. Bbls retain all of their beautiful restored brown Damascus pattern with faint muzzle & chamber end wear. Receiver retains 30-40% faint orig case colors with balance turned silver. Wood is sound & retains about all of a beautiful, professionally restored finish. Mechanics are crisp, bright shiny bores. 4-58374 JR567 (7,500-10,000)
